More than 116,000 Minecraft players have reportedly been infected by malware hidden inside fake mods and cheats since January 2026.
The malware, known as WeedHack, spreads through fake download sites, YouTube videos, and manipulated search results that trick players into installing infected files instead of legitimate Minecraft content.
According to security researchers, the malware can:
- Steal passwords and account credentials
- Collect personal and system information
- Take screenshots of a victim’s device
- Give attackers remote access to infected computers
- Allow webcam monitoring and keylogging through paid plans
What makes the campaign particularly alarming is its low cost.
For around $5 per month, cybercriminals can subscribe to the service and gain access to spying and surveillance features.
